童年创伤与抑郁:左侧颞下回-楔前叶功能连接改变的中介作用

【摘要】 目的:童年创伤(Childhood trauma,CT)已被证明是抑郁症(Major depressive disorder,MDD)的重要风险因素。然而CT在MDD发生发展中的具体作用及其神经机制尚不清楚。本研究的目的是在MDD患者及健康被试(Healthy controls,HC)中,探索童年创伤相关的静息态脑自发活动和功能连接(Functional connectivity,FC)特征,并明确其在CT和抑郁关系间的作用。方法:本研究纳入性别、年龄及言语智商上均匹配的四组被试:有CT的MDD患者(n=91)、无CT的MDD患者(n=32)、有CT的HC(n=33)以及无CT的HC(n=46)。所有被试完成贝克抑郁量表、状态特质焦虑问卷、压力知觉量表评估以及静息态功能磁共振扫描。采用2(CT:有/无)×2(诊断:MDD/HC)析因设计,探索低频振幅(ALFF)值存在CT主效应及CT和诊断交互效应的脑区,并将其作为感兴趣区(ROI)进行基于种子点的全脑FC,探索FC存在CT主效应或CT和诊断交互效应的脑区。对有显著差异脑区的FC值与临床症状之间进行偏相关分析及中介效应检验,来探讨CT影响抑郁的潜在神经机制。以上统计分析均控制人口学变量,在涉及CT的影响时,将压力知觉作为额外的控制变量。结果:ALFF值存在CT主效应的脑区为左侧颞下回(FWE矫正,p<0.05,39体素)。FC分析显示左侧颞下回与双侧楔前叶的FC存在童年创伤与诊断的交互效应(FWE矫正,p<0.05,50体素);简单效应分析表明,CT使得MDD患者左侧颞下回-楔前叶FC减弱,但在HC中,CT则使得该FC增强。偏相关性分析及中介效应检验显示,在MDD中,左侧颞下回-楔前叶FC值与抑郁得分显著相关(r=-0.30,p=0.001),且FC完全中介情感忽视和抑郁水平的关系(β=0.10,95%CI:0.03-0.29);在HC中,左侧颞下回-楔前叶FC值与特质焦虑得分显著相关(r=0.38,p=0.001),FC完全中介性虐待与特质焦虑的关系(β=0.09,95%CI:0.07-1.02)。结论:相比于无CT的被试,有CT的被试左侧颞下回脑自发活动减弱,然而CT相关的左侧颞下回-楔前叶的FC异常改变在MDD患者和HC中的表现不同。左侧颞下回脑自发活动及其与楔前叶功能连接异常改变可能在童年创伤影响抑郁症发生发展的机制中产生重要影响。

【Abstract】 Purpose: Childhood trauma(CT) has been proven to be a high-risk factor for major depressive disorder(MDD), but the specific role of CT in the occurrence and development of MDD and its neural mechanisms are still unclear. The purpose of this study is to explore the characteristics of resting state brain spontaneous activity and functional connectivity(FC) related to CT in MDD patients and healthy controls(HC), and to clarify its role in the relationship between childhood trauma and depression. Methods: Four age, gender, verbal IQ matched groups of subjects were included in this study: MDD patients with CT(n=91), MDD patients without CT(n=32), HC with CT(n=33), and HC without CT(n=46). All subjects completed clinical assessments including Beck Depression Inventory(BDI), Spielberger State-Trait Anxiety Inventory(STAI), and Perceived Stress Scale(PSS), as well as resting-state functional magnetic resonance scan. 2(CT: yes/no) × 2(MDD/HC) factorial design was used to explore the brain regions of the main effect of CT and/or the effect of MDD diagnosis-by-CT interactions on the low-frequency amplitude(ALFF) value. Then, the regions showed altered ALFF value related to CT were chosen as regions of interest(ROIs) for whole brain FC analysis to explore the brain areas where the main effect of CT or the effect of MDD diagnosis-by-CT interactions on seed-based FC existed. Finally, the partial correlation analyses between altered FC values related to CT and the clinical symptoms were performed, and the mediation tests were further carried out to explore the potential neural mechanism of the effect of childhood trauma on depression. Age, gender, and verbal IQ were controlled in all steps. The recent stress level(PSS) was additionally controlled when investigating the effects involving CT. Results: The left inferior temporal gyrus(left ITG) was detected as the region of the main effect of CT on ALFF value(FWE corrected, p<0.05, voxel size = 39). Thus, left ITG was chosen as the region of interest(ROI) to perform the seed-to voxel FC. For FC based on left ITG seed, there was significant effect of MDD diagnosis-by-CT interactions was observed in bilateral precuneus(FWE corrected, p<0.05, voxel size = 50). Simple effect analysis shows that in MDD patient group, CT weakened the left ITG-precuneus FC, but in HC group, CT could enhance the FC between left ITG and bilateral precuneus. Partial correlation analyses and mediation tests showed that in MDD group, the left ITG-precuneus FC value was significantly correlated with the BDI score(r =-0.30, p = 0.001), and FC completely mediates the relationship between emotional neglect and depression level(β =0.10, 95% CI: 0.03 to 0.29); in HC group, left ITG-precuneus FC value is significantly correlated with trait anxiety(r= 0.38, p = 0.001), FC completely mediates the relationship between sexual abuse and trait anxiety(β = 0.09, 95% CI:0.07 to 1.02). Conclusion: Independent of MDD diagnosis, participants with CT indicated decreased spontaneous brain activity(ALFF) in the left inferior temporal gyrus. However, the effect of CT on altered FCs of the left ITG-precuneus are different in MDD group and HC group. The altered spontaneous activity of the left inferior temporal gyrus and its FC with the precuneus may play an important role in the mechanism of the effect of childhood trauma on depression.
